Let’s say your best friend was visiting the area and you wanted to show them the best time ever. Where would you take them? Give us a little itinerary – say it was a week long trip, where would you eat, drink, visit, hang out, etc.
Atlanta is a town full of culture and great spots. Brunch is a must. When I have guests in town I like to take them to Breakfast at Barneys or Toast on Lenox. We may spend the afternoon taking a bike ride at Riverside Park along the Chattahoochee River. I love a good rooftop vibe so Drawbar in Midtown is a must see at sunset. No trip to Atlanta would be complete without a visit to the historic MLK Center.
